Description
The USAID/Armenia is seeking applications from qualified and eligible organizations to implement the “Small-Scale Infrastructure Program”. The objective of this program is to create short-term employment through implementation of small-scale infrastructure projects which will rehabilitate social/economic infrastructure, improve public-communal services in the selected villages working on the projects. The authority for this RFA is found in the Foreign Assistance Act of 1961, as amended. USAID intends to make available up to $2,307,928.00 and award a single Cooperative Agreement. Program implementation is expected to be fully completed within two years. It is anticipated that award will be made in mid-September, 2009.
